    360-degree Oblique and Direct Viewer (ODV)

    Switch on an extra dimension with direct and rotating oblique views of your subject. Switch from a direct perpendicular view to a 34° oblique angle, and rotate around the subject to enhance inspections. The oblique view allows easy inspection of joints, intersections, raised components, and the inside of holes.

    Technical

    Specifications

    Objective lens Magnification range* Working Distance (mm) Horizontal field of view at low magnification (mm)
    0.45x 2.16 – 43.2 x 172 295
    0.62x 2.97 – 59.4 x 120 230
    1.0x 4.8 – 96.0 x 84 95
    1.5x 7.2 – 144 x 43 47
    2.0x 9.6 – 192 x 30 29
    2D 0.84 – 16.8 x 500 455
    3D 1.26 – 25.2 x 333 417
    4D 1.68 – 33.6 x 250 315
    5D 2.11 – 42.2 x 200 235
    x5 Micro ** 11.70 – 234 x 21 12.05
    x10 Micro ** 23.41 – 468 x 21 4.4

    * Based on 27″ screen
    * Limited zoom availability

    Field of view at max. magnification

    Objective lens Optical zoom only Digital zoom (x2)
    X0.45 16.5 mm 8.3 mm
    X0.62 12.0 mm 6.0 mm
    X1.0 7.5 mm 3.8 mm
    X1.5 5.0 mm 2.5 mm
    X2.0 3.5 mm 1.8 mm
    2D 36.5 mm 18.3 mm
    3D 24 mm 12.0 mm
    4D 18 mm 9.0 mm
    5D 14.5 mm 7.3mm
    x5 Micro** 2.5 mm 1.3 mm
    x10 Micro** 1.3 mm 0.7 mm

    * Based on 27″ screen
    * Limited zoom availability

    Features
    Focus control AutoFull, AutoSpot or Manual Focus
    Exposure control AutoFull, AutoSpot, Aperture Priority, Shutter Priority, Manual
    Lighting control Quadrant, White/UV and Brightness
    Image control Image Freeze, White Balance, Noise Reduction, Visibility Enhancer, Highlight Correction, Gamma, Mirror-Flip, Cross-hair
    Frequency 30-25Hz (switchable)
    Monitor size 7″ – 100″
    Zoom Zoom-In, Zoom-Out, Zoom-To, Zoom-Limit
    Information display On, On When Changing, Magnification Only, Off
    Languages English, French, German, Italian, Portuguese, Spanish
    Presets 3 User-settable Presets
    Image capture Optional capture box or via PC connection
    Camera – Hardware
    Sensor CMOS 1/2.5” 8.51 mega pixels
    Image Ultra HD 2160p (3840 x 2160)
    Camera output 4K 2160p/30fps
    Camera output on computer 4K 2160p/30fps on the PCI Express card
    Zoom 20:1
    Digital zoom X12, X2, Off (selectable)
    Lens mount Auto-detect Bayonet
    Interface 4K HDMI
    Front panel control Image freeze, Zoom-In, Zoom-Out, Exposure Mode, Focus Mode, Menu, Ring-light Brightness, Sub-stage Brightness, Preset 1-3
    Remote Control Optional
    Optics 11 AutoDetect Bayonet Mount Objective Lenses (see separate table)
    Lighting Connection Clip-on Intelligent Mount
    Lighting Intelligent 8-point Quadrant, Intelligent Wide-area Panel, Intelligent White/UV Quadrant, Sub-stage. External EPI, and
    Contrast-enhancing Illuminator
    Lighting Filters Polarisation, Colour Temperature Change
    PC Requirements
    Operating system Windows 10 & 11
    Processor i7 or later version, 3GHz
    Graphics Graphics card with HDMI 2.0 or higher
    Memory 8GB of RAM or more
    Scalability Slot for additional x4 or x8 PCI express card

    Frequently asked questions

    Below you can find some of the most common questions.

    Can I connect EVO Cam HALO to a PC or laptop?2025-03-21T09:27:16+00:00

    Yes, by using a 4K frame grabber it is easy to connect your EVO Cam HALO to a PC or laptop.

    How do I change lenses on my EVO Cam HALO?2025-03-21T09:26:40+00:00

    The EVO Cam HALO lenses have a bayonet mount meaning they can be quickly fitted and removed by hand without any additional need for tools.

    What is the benefit of Auto Lens ID?2025-03-21T09:26:15+00:00

    Auto Lens ID takes out the need for users to change the lens setting in the menu when lenses are changed. This means that the displayed magnification is kept correct and if limits for the zoom range have been applied the settings are automatically adjusted to keep within the set limits automatically.

    Why is 4K better than Full HD images?2025-03-21T09:25:41+00:00

    EVO Cam HALO’s 4K images have 4 times more pixels than a Full HD system meaning that finer details can be seen when displayed at the same magnification.
